Superintendent Manuel Mendez presented a plan to make Hester and Snowden Elementary K–3 schools, saying the change aims to provide continuity for early learners, add PK/TK capacity at Hester, preserve transportation, and use School Works of California for boundary mapping; no formal board action was taken at the meeting.

Superintendent Manuel Mendez told the Farmersville Unified School District board Monday that the district plans to convert Hester and Snowden elementary schools into K–3 campuses beginning with next school year if planning proceeds as expected.

Mendez said the district’s goal is to give students a stable early‑grade experience. “The 2 biggest questions are transportation. Are we offering transportation to our students? The answer is always yes,” he said, adding the district will provide buses or vans for eligible pupils.
